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Frome to Harrogate start from as little as £49.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Frome to Harrogate start from £112.90 one way, or £161.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Frome to Harrogate are available for £172.70 one way, or £345.10 return

Facilities and Amenities at Frome Station

At Frome Station, ticket purchasing is straightforward with a manned ticket office operating Monday through Saturday, though do note Sunday services aren't available. Conveniently collect tickets purchased online from the accessible ticket machines, which include an induction loop for those with hearing needs. Despite the absence of ticket barriers, you can expect step-free access throughout the station, categorized as a Step Free Category A facility, ensuring easy navigation for everyone.

While there's no on-site luggage storage, you’ll find other amenities such as accessible toilets and waiting rooms, which are open during staffed hours. For those relying on assistance, staff are available Monday to Saturday with accessible help points dotted around.

Facilities and Amenities

At Harrogate train station, you will find an array of amenities designed to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 19:00 during we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:15 to 18:00 on Sundays. This provides ample opportunity to purchase tickets in person. For those preferring a more digital approach, ticket machines are available and accept both cash and cards. The station is also fitted with smartcard validators, ensuring seamless entry for regular commuters.

Access and support services are well-thought-out, with step-free access throughout the station and onto the platforms via lifts — making it fully accessible for those with mobility challenges. There are waiting areas with seating, accessible restrooms, and refreshment facilities. Additionally, a shopping precinct and a real ale pub adjacent to the platforms add a sprinkle of local flavor to your travels.

Transport Connections

Getting to and from Harrogate station is a breeze thanks to its excellent transport links. A taxi rank is conveniently located at the front of the station, while the adjacent bus station, operated by Transdev Harrogate & District, offers frequent routes to surrounding towns and villages. With a PLUSBUS ticket, you can enjoy unlimited bus routes in Harrogate at a reduced rate. For travelers heading further afield, Leeds Bradford Airport is a mere eight miles away — ideal for both domestic and international flights.
